A sinister weatherman wreaks havoc on New Metro City with a series of catastrophic weather events, and it's up to the Justice League of America, a team of super-powered heroes, to stop him and save the city from impending doom.
Justice League of America
A meteorologist's dark obsession with the weather sparks a chain reaction of devastating storms in New Metro City, forcing the Justice League to spring into action and prevent total devastation.